The nearest place in the direction of Canal de La Marne au Rhin - Embranchement de Nancy Jonction is Ecluse 12 de Laneuveville devant Nancy; 0.05 kilometres away.
 
The nearest place in the direction of Vosges - Embranchement de Nancy Jonction is Halte Nautique de PK2.5; 1.85 kilometres away.

There may not be access to the towpath here.

Mooring here is unrated.

There is a bridge here which takes a railway over the canal.
